Haut en couleur, cet évènement s’annonce une ou même deux semaines avant pour le plus ... Photo @kiemsat.vn. In 2020, Tet is on January 25th, Year of the Rat. In 2021, Tet is on February 12th, Year of the Buffalo. In 2022, Tet is on February 1st, Year of the Tiger. In 2023, Tet is on January 22nd, Year of the Cat. In 2024, Tet is on February 10th, Year of the Dragon (Coming) In 2025, Tet falls on Wed, Jan 29, 2025, Year of the Snake. 6 tips for Travellers in Vietnam during TET. 1. The name Tết is a shortening of Tết Nguyên Đán, literally written as tết (meaning festivals; only used in festival names) and nguyên đán which means the first day of the year. Both words come from Sino-Vietnamese respectively, 節 (SV: tiết) and 元旦. The word for festival is usually lễ hội, a Sino-Vietnamese word, 禮會.This year, the UVSA Tết Festival theme is “Road to Our Homeland.”. A report from VnExpress noted that the highest Lunar New Year bonus given this year reached VND 1 billion ($42,350) by a firm in Danang. Companies in Ho Chi Minh City, the financial capital of Vietnam, are paying an average of VND 13 million ($550), a 45% increase from last year.
